Benefits

Workers' compensation (WC) compensates victims of injuries sustained on the job or illness if they qualify. Asbestos patients who receive WC benefits will be compensated for medical expenses, as well as a portion of their lost income. They may also get help finding a new job that can accommodate their condition. However, the amount of compensation offered through this system is limited and often doesn't cover all of a victim's financial needs.

Mesothelioma is considered to be a occupational illness, and a lot of asbestos sufferers are eligible for this type of compensation. The disease can take years to show symptoms which makes it difficult for the victim to prove their diagnosis is due to work. Some states also only allow WC claims for those who were employed at the time of injury. This is not an issue for victims with lung cancer or asbestosis, because these diseases are diagnosed earlier than mesothelioma.

Asbestos victims should speak with an experienced lawyer about the best method to get compensation for their mesothelioma. An attorney can look over the medical history of a worker, their work history and other evidence to determine whether the filing of a WC claim or a lawsuit is the best course of action.

Lawsuits can provide more compensation than a WC claim since they generally do not have a limit on the amount that people can collect. In addition, mesothelioma lawsuit compensation can include punitive damages as well as the trust fund for asbestos.

Limits

The mesothelioma condition is a more specialized illness, and requires a deeper review than other workers compensation claims. The asbestos exposure that leads to mesothelioma is often a combination of causes and is known to occur over a period of years. Because of this, mesothelioma is usually diagnosed at a later stage than other illnesses that could have been caused by workplace exposure. Mesothelioma patients may receive compensation for medical bills or lost income, as well as other costs associated with the condition. There are restrictions on the amount of compensation that a victim can receive under mesothelioma worker's compensation.

It is crucial that those diagnosed with mesothelioma receive compensation for their illness. The disease can cause severe breathing issues or even death. It is crucial to seek legal assistance as soon as you are diagnosed with mesothelioma.

You can receive compensation for mesothelioma two ways through filing a workers compensation (WC) claim or by suing the company which exposed you to asbestos. In WC claims, the patient receives compensation from the employer. However, if they file an action against a responsible third party, mesothelioma patients may be able to obtain a higher amount of money.

Researchers studied the rate of mesothelioma cases that were filed for workers' compensation in Ontario from 1980 to 2002. Researchers also examined demographic, social, geographical, diagnostic, and etiologic variables that were associated with the likelihood of receiving compensation. The results of the study show that a substantial proportion of people suffering from occupational diseases don't make a WC claim.

This could be due to a variety of reasons. For example, mesothelioma patients are often older adults without family to care for them. In addition, mesothelioma sufferers are more prone to depression and anxiety that can affect their lives and decisions. Lastly, mesothelioma sufferers can be stigmatized when seeking financial resources and treatment. The low filing rate is especially concerning, as a mesothelioma case is intended to compensate people who have been affected by work-related exposure.

Litigation

Asbestos sufferers can be able to seek compensation for a wide range of losses, including medical bills, lost income and suffering. You can also seek compensation in the event that you lose your loved ones to an asbestos-related disease. Victims may seek compensation for their losses. Lawyers who specialize in mesothelioma lawsuits may help a patient and their family in preparing an appropriate legal claim.

Workers compensation benefits are a crucial source of financial support for asbestos-related ailments. They are meant to help a person pay for their living expenses, but the limit on how much a victim will receive is usually not enough for mesothelioma sufferers.

A mesothelioma lawsuit permits an individual to sue their employer directly for additional compensation for a variety of losses. The courts can award greater monetary amounts than the maximum workers ' compensation amount. However it is necessary for an attorney to prove the company was aware of asbestos's dangers, but failed to protect their employees.

A mesothelioma attorney can help you to file an asbestos trust fund claim in addition to bringing a lawsuit. Asbestos manufacturers that went bankrupt were required to set up trust funds that provide the opportunity for compensation for those who have been exposed to the harmful material. Asbestos trusts can be a viable alternative to personal injury lawsuits and can be more effective in helping mesothelioma patients to receive compensation.
